Isabelita Bas is a scholar working on Pediatrics, Perinatology and Child Health, Nutrition and Dietetics and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Isabelita Bas has authored 6 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Pediatrics, Perinatology and Child Health, 3 papers in Nutrition and Dietetics and 2 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Isabelita Bas's work include Birth, Development, and Health (4 papers), Child Nutrition and Water Access (3 papers) and Global Maternal and Child Health (2 papers). Isabelita Bas is often cited by papers focused on Birth, Development, and Health (4 papers), Child Nutrition and Water Access (3 papers) and Global Maternal and Child Health (2 papers). Isabelita Bas collaborates with scholars based in United States, Philippines and India. Isabelita Bas's co-authors include Linda S. Adair, Reynaldo Martorell, Harshpal Singh Sachdev, Caroline Fall, Aryeh D. Stein, César G. Victora, Shane A. Norris, Clive Osmond, Pedro C. Hallal and Darren Dahly and has published in prestigious journals such as The Lancet, The Lancet Global Health and European Journal of Nutrition.
